Naturasil Tinea Versicolor Treatment Sulfur Soap is a 5 oz bar crafted in the USA using micronized volcanic sulfur combined with antifungal essential oils and botanicals. Designed to rapidly reduce skin discoloration caused by tinea versicolor, it forms a natural protective barrier while nourishing all skin types safely. Backed by a family-owned brand since 2003, this soap supports quick, natural skin tone restoration when paired with brief sun exposure.
